My dad just got the new MacBook for Christmas. His friends all use PC's and they keep sending him these joke email attatchment files that he can't open on his Mac. One was a .wma audio file, presumably some were video files. Is it possible for him to read these files on his Mac with some aditional software or not? I haven't used Mac's predomanatly before so I'm unsure. What software should he download?
Playing video files from your computer is completely independent of the optical drive. You could play say a Windows Media file even if you didn't have a drive as long as that file is on your computer.
That said some report problems using VLC to play DVD's (hence using your optical drive).
But to the original poster..... Flip4Mac and/or VLC that was suggested should do the trick. About the only thing that would stop those would be a WM10 file that have DRM attached and there's nothing you can use at this point. It's highly unlikely that a bunch of jokes being sent around (great way to get a virus by the way, I know you probably won't and that's why you have a Mac but you get the idea) is using WM10 though.

"Apple Push Notification network setup
When MDM servers and iOS devices are behind a firewall, some network configuration may need to take place in order for the MDM service to function properly. To send notifications from an MDM server to Apple Push Notification service, TCP port 2195 needs to be open. To reach the feedback service, TCP port 2196 will need to be open as well. For devices connecting to the push service over Wi-Fi, TCP port 5223 should
be open."
